certain time when you dot dot dot or describe a situation wherein you did not done so usually the questions start with those things and when those questions come then you can follow the star format so what is the star format of answering interview questions it is actually a very effective technique so that you will be able to provide a structured or organized response instead of just blurting out something that you have thought of one second so s stands for situation or what situation were you in during that time Leonard C stands for task or what was the task that was asked for you to do letter a stands for action or what is the course of action or what was the course of action that you did so that you can achieve or fulfill that letter T which was the task and letter R stands for result or results what was the result or the outcome of your action for that certain task or situation so again just remember to star format situation task action and results that's it Mike no I'm way let's talk about some sample interview questions and I hope this discussion will help you in answering your questions during your interview okay here's the first behavioral / situational question that we will break down based on the star format by the way it just rained so you might hear some raindrops on the background sorry about that so let's continue the question is tell me about a time when you were able to help out 18 member so again even though you haven't worked in the call center before it does not have to be a team member at work can also be a classmate or a friend while doing your project in school or in the community it's up to you just have to specify the situation so the situation for letter s is this I had a teammate who was having a hard time hitting her a HT or average called handling time and she was upset because it seemed that she couldn't do it anymore that was the situation and the task is this since I was hitting the target for a HD I felt it would be best as her teammate to help her out in achieving her a HT target as well so that was your task in my sample answer and then the action is I helped her with phone simulations during our breaks and after shift so she could practice effective ways to answer a customer efficiently I also shared with her my best practices such as being direct to the point when speaking with the customer as well as listening to the customers concern properly to avoid repetition so the action part of the star format is like the how question like how did you help your teammate and then what is the result of that action so because of what you did what happened next the result is or was with our daily practice her a HT decreased day by day until she got more comfortable with her scripting so I hope you got a sense of how to answer that question using the star format yes okay now let's move on to the second sample question and answer describe a situation when you felt a team member was not contributing
